Spend a flavorful Saturday with Chef Nela Blanco as she brings the vibrant tastes of Latin America to your plate—and your glass!
In this sunny, summer-inspired class, Nela will teach you how to prepare two refreshing styles of ceviche—a bright, peppery version from Costa Rica and a bold, citrusy classic from Peru. You’ll also learn how to make crispy, golden tostones (twice-fried plantains) and shake up a homemade margarita using only the freshest ingredients.
Menu:
Costa Rican Ceviche – Fresh fish marinated in lime juice with sweet peppers, cilantro, and onion.
Peruvian Ceviche – A zesty, citrus-marinated seafood dish with a little kick.
Tostones – Twice-fried green plantains, crisped to perfection and served with savory dipping sauces.
Fresh Margaritas – Balanced, citrus-forward, and totally refreshing.
